SUMMARY:
The Developer position is part of the ServiceNow group in the Information Technology department. The Developer’s role is to build and support the organization’s applications specifically on the ServiceNow platform. This includes designing, building, and implementing new applications; integrating apps with back-end databases and performing day-to-day administration of the organization’s ServiceNow application portfolio.

Founded in 1870, WesBanco, Inc. (www.wesbanco.com) is a diversified and balanced financial services company that delivers large bank capabilities with a community bank feel. Our distinct long-term growth strategies are built upon unique sustainable advantages permitting us to span eight states with meaningful market share. Built upon our ‘Better Banking Pledge’, our customer-centric service culture is focused on growing long-term relationships by pledging to serve all personal and business customer needs efficiently and effectively. In addition to a full range of online and mobile banking options and a full-suite of commercial products and services, WesBanco provides trust, wealth management, securities brokerage, and private banking services through our century-old Trust and Investment Services department. WesBanco's banking subsidiary, WesBanco Bank, Inc., operates branches and offices in eight states Additionally, WesBanco operates an insurance agency, WesBanco Insurance Services, Inc., and a full service broker/dealer, WesBanco Securities, Inc.
